---
title: "What are dependent metadata fields?"
date: "2025-01-09T14:21:51+00:00"
summary:
image:
type: "page"
url: "/acquia-dam/what-are-dependent-metadata-fields"
id: "24cfbfbf-4562-4863-a16e-f45172195dc3"
---

A dependent [metadata field](/acquia-dam/what-are-metadata-fields "What are metadata fields?") is a field that's tied to another metadata field. When one parent field is completed, the dependent child field must also be completed. Only certain types of metadata can have dependent metadata.  
  
You can set up parent metadata fields and child dependent metadata fields on the Metadata types page under Search Settings in the Admin app of Acquia DAM. Parent fields must be dropdown fields. Dependent fields can be any type of field (checkbox, numeric, text), except for dropdown fields. Dependent fields display only if you select a specific value in parent fields.  
  
If the same metadata fields are used in different metadata types, and the fields have dependent metadata, ensure the dependencies are applied in all types. If dependent fields are applied to one metadata type but not others, assets may not be displayed appropriately in search results.  
  
A parent field can have multiple dependent fields. For example, a parent dropdown field could be Product Brand Name. Four corresponding child dependent fields could be Product Description, Product Type, Manufacturer, and Product Size.  
  
_Asset type and photo type parent and dependent fields_  
  
If you select Photography in the Asset Type parent field in the example below, a Photo Type dependent field displays. If you choose something other than Photography in the parent field, a different dependent field displays.  
  

![Select dependent metadata fields after a parent field is selected.](https://acquia.widen.net/content/e7489928-087f-4836-9de6-1bb9e69a545b/web/ka0Pb0000006qIT00N6g00000WDN1a0EM6g000005Lvpd.png)

  
  
Find more information about metadata field formats in [this article](What-are-the-metadata-field-options).  
  
One of the most common uses for dependent metadata is for licensing of assets and rights management restrictions. The parent field can indicate if licensing restrictions apply, and if "yes" is chosen, the dependent field displays to allow users to indicate the specific restrictions.  
  
You can [refine searches](/acquia-dam/how-do-i-refine-searches "How do I refine searches?") by dependent metadata fields if you enable the Show Dependent Metadata Fields in Refine Search feature on the [Features page](What-are-the-available-features-and-their-permissions). "Yes" must be selected in the Search Filter option for a metadata type for dependent fields to display in refined searches. Dependent fields will always display when refining searches, even if the parent field is not chosen to display.

![For dependent metadata fields to display, select Yes in the Search Filter option for a metadata type.](https://acquia.widen.net/content/51b4c9fd-e78e-4ca9-a60d-db4537cf2d03/web/ka0Pb0000006qIT00N6g00000WDN1a0EM6g000005Lvpb.png)

Create dependent metadata fields
--------------------------------

To create dependent metadata fields:

1.  Go to the Admin app.
2.  Click **Metadata types** under Search Settings in the left navigation.
3.  Select a metadata type or click **Edit Fields** to add a dependent field to an existing metadata field.
4.  Click **Create field** and enter a field name and key, then select the dropdown list option for the field type.
5.  Under "Does this field have dependencies?" select Yes. You'll create values in the next step and assign dependencies to those values.

 

![Select yes for "Does this field have dependencies?" when creating or editing a metadata field.](https://acquia.widen.net/content/71ff4d9f-0500-4bd7-8ffb-0f0ce94eef5d/web/ka0Pb0000006qIT00N6g00000WDN1a0EM6g000005Lvpe.png)

To create list values for a metadata type:

1.  Click **Edit** by List Values.
2.  Enter a value and click **Add**. The values display as you add them; you can sort them so they display alphabetically or drag and drop them to reorder.
3.  Click **Done** when you've added all the values.

 

![Add a list value to a metadata field.](https://acquia.widen.net/content/1e346735-62b5-469c-8528-4e115fc35fa4/web/ka0Pb0000006qIT00N6g00000WDN1a0EM6g000005Lvpc.png)

After you're done, you'll assign previously created metadata fields as dependent fields. They'll display after the parent field on the Metadata types page in the Admin app.  
  
To assign dependencies, click Assign Dependencies for the values you've just created. You'll see a list of metadata fields that have been created and their dependency status. Select the fields you want as dependent fields for the values you created. For example, for the Photo value, Department and Product Line are dependent fields. Those will need to be completed when Photo is selected in the Asset Type field. If you need additional values, like Region or Launch Year, click Not Selected. That will change to Selected and will be a dependent field for the Photo metadata field.  
  

![Select dependency status for fields by clicking Not Selected. That changes to Selected, and the field will be a dependent field.](https://acquia.widen.net/content/de67a28b-e265-449f-b023-8d1c5ae66d73/web/ka0Pb0000006qIT00N6g00000WDN1a0EM6g000005Lvpa.png)